## About Invoset
Invoset is a third-party web accessibility scanning and monitoring tool built for US small and mid-sized businesses, e-commerce stores, agencies, and the attorneys who advise them. It checks public websites against WCAG 2.1 Level A and AA, the technical standard that ADA Title III, Section 508, the California Unruh Act, the European Accessibility Act, and most procurement requirements reference for digital accessibility. Web-accessibility demand letters and lawsuits have surged year over year, with thousands of federal ADA web cases filed annually in New York, Florida, California, and Texas alone. Plaintiffs often look for sites that show no contemporaneous effort to remediate. Invoset gives owners a dated, repeatable, third-party record of WCAG testing they can use as evidence of good-faith effort. Reports are written so a non-technical reviewer, including opposing counsel, can read and verify them. The product runs scans in a real browser environment using an industry-standard accessibility rule engine. Sites are discovered through the sitemap, scanned on a recurring schedule (monthly or weekly depending on plan), and diffs are emailed when something new fails or an existing issue is resolved. Every scan is archived, so an audit-trail PDF can be exported and handed to an attorney, an insurance carrier, or a procurement officer at any time. Pro and Business plans add an embeddable monitoring badge and a public verification page that shows the current score and last-scan timestamp. Invoset deliberately avoids the overlay-widget model that has drawn legal and accessibility-community criticism. It does not modify customer sites at runtime, does not issue compliance certifications, and does not guarantee litigation outcomes. The product reports what fails, with specific, copy-paste remediation guidance per issue, so developers, in-house teams, and agencies can fix problems at the source.
